Holiday Inn Express Hotel Le Havre - Centre is a Hotel located at 126 Cr de la République, 76600 Le Havre, France. It has received 576 reviews with an average rating of 4.2 stars.
The address of Holiday Inn Express Hotel Le Havre - Centre: 126 Cr de la République, 76600 Le Havre, France
Holiday Inn Express Hotel Le Havre - Centre has 4.2 stars from 576 reviews
Hotel
918 reviews
Chau. Georges Pompidou, 76600 Le Havre, France
588 reviews
66 Rue Aviateur Guérin, 76600 Le Havre, France